Search results for: Jiajia Wang
Journal of Bionic Engineering > 2017 > 14 > 3 > 448-458
Journal of Bionic Engineering > 2017 > 14 > 3 > 448-458
Journal of Bionic Engineering > 2017 > 14 > 3 > 448-458
Journal of Bionic Engineering > 2017 > 14 > 3 > 448-458